The HMCS Annapolis is a decommissioned Canadian Navy destroyer located in the waters off the coast of British Columbia. It serves as an artificial reef and a popular dive site, attracting divers interested in marine life and wreck diving.
Diving at the HMCS Annapolis offers a unique opportunity to explore the wreck and its surrounding marine ecosystem. The wreck is home to various species of fish and invertebrates, making it a vibrant dive site. Divers can navigate around the ship's structure and observe the marine life that has made it their home.
